Man dies after falling from 3rd floor of gold shop

Dak Lak - A man died after falling from the third floor of a gold shop in Buon Ma Thuot city.

On the evening of January 24, Tan Tien Ward Police, Buon Ma Thuot City (Dak Lak) are coordinating with specialized forces to protect the scene, serving the investigation into the cause of death of a man.

Earlier, at around 6pm the same day, the man suddenly climbed up to the third floor of the B.N gold shop, on Quang Trung Street, Buon Ma Thuot City. After that, he continuously went in and out of the room and suddenly fell to the ground and died on the spot.

The incident was recorded by the homeowner's security camera. A source said that this person was not the thief who broke into the gold shop. It is possible that the man committed suicide.

The deceased man was identified as N.C.T (born in 1994), residing in Ba Ria - Vung Tau province.

Immediately after the incident, authorities were present at the scene to investigate the cause.
